Still, it's a glorious find. Light and sweet. Biggest since Kashagan 20-30 years ago. (The IHT wrote that Kashagan was discovered in 2000 in the paper today, but the truth is that the Russians had known about it since the 80's but never had had any reason, nor the ability, to drill it).
This Tupi field is really ultra-deep. 6000 metres of water and then 4800 metres of rock and salt. When it's completed it will be a triumph of science and engineering.
